A shocking number of ethics complaints stem from a very simple problem: lawyers not communicating with their clients. Clients pay for our time and effort, and they deserve to hear from us. Plus, our ethical obligations require that we be in touch. So, beyond it being bad business to ignore a client, it can be very bad for your career if disgruntled clients complain to the bar.
